Brand new i.MX 8M Mini DDR4 EVK out of the box.
Android SD card boots fine.
Downloaded L5.4.47-2.2.0_images_MX8MMEVK.zip and extracted.
Burned imx-image-full-imx8mmevk.wic to SD card and booted.
...
[ 968.744636] healthd: battery l=85 v=3 t=35.0 h=2 st=2 c=400 fc=4000000 cc=32 chg=a
[ 1024
U-Boot SPL 2020.04-5.4.47-2.2.0+gffc3fbe7e5 (Sep 11 2020 - 22:00:22 +0000)
power_bd71837_init
DDRINFO: start DRAM init
DDRINFO: DRAM rate 3000MTS
Training FAILED
got it working ... no help from printed documentation.
Hi, thanks for you reply.
The output I get is:
U-Boot SPL 2020.04-5.4.70-2.3.0+ge42dee801e (Dec 03 2020 - 22:30:26 +0000)
Can't find PMIC:PCA9450
DDRINFO: start DRAM init
DDRINFO: DRAM rate 3000MTS
Training FAILED
About the second line above 'Can't find PMIC:PCA9450'. Looking into schematics for 8MMINID4, U8 (PMIC) is ROHM BD71847MWV not PCA9450 as in 8MMINILPD4. Could this be the reason why I cannot boot the prebuilt wic image on my new EVB? Note that it works with preloaded Android SD.
Thanks again!
My issue was the newer evk boards use the DDR4 memory as opposed to LPDDR4 used on the original evk boards.
The prebuilt demo image was built using LPDDR4 and does not run on DDR4 evks. (unless NXP has updated it) in my case. Check your evk part numbers.
I had to rebuild image for DDR4 to get it to run on DDR4 based evk.
David
